Abstract:

  Flotation circuit design including the number of cells and their arrangement in terms of series and parallelism to achieve maximum recovery of important issues in mineral processing plants Is. Most factories use past experiences and predefined patterns for design. In this study, achieving the piston flow pattern was considered as a reference and pattern and the resulting retrieval was used to calculate and design the number of primary cells (raffer) of the flotation circuit of the copper ore ore of Nochun mine. In the kinetic study of flotation of the mine sample, the kinetics constant (k) and the recovery at the extreme ( R) are equal to 0 / 13 (min / 1) and 96, respectively. / 88% and retention time was 28 minutes. By modeling this flow with a common pattern in mineral processing plants and according to the plant capacity (180 cubic meters per hour) flotation unit in Three parallel lines consisting of 7 series cells were designated as raffer. Thus, with 21 cells with a residence time of 4 minutes each and a volume of 4 cubic meters per cell, the overall recovery of 94 / was 34%. This value corresponds to the recovery from a laboratory cell with a retention time of 28 minutes that follows the piston flow pattern.
